Summary
Tradewinds Universal reported a $2.99 million net loss for the first half of 2026, issued 75 million shares to its CEO for services, and reiterated substantial doubt about its ability to continue as a going concern.

Massive Share Issuance to CEO
On June 17, 2026, the company issued 75,000,000 shares to CEO Andrew Read for services, recognizing $2,801,200 in stock-based compensation.

Equity Line Draw
On June 21, 2026, 5,920,000 shares were issued to RH2 Equity Partners under the equity line of credit for $182,810, but payment had not been received as of June 30, 2026.

Deepening Losses
Net loss for the six months ended June 30, 2026 was $2,992,201, driven by $2,858,498 in consulting expense, including the CEO share issuance.

Going Concern Warning
Accumulated deficit reached $4,175,269 and cash fell to $8,636, raising substantial doubt about the company's ability to continue as a going concern.

The second-quarter report reveals a dramatic escalation in losses and dilution. The company issued 75 million shares to CEO Andrew Read for services valued at $2.8 million, contributing to a six-month net loss of nearly $3 million. Cash has dwindled to $8,636, and the going concern warning is reiterated. The equity line of credit with RH2 Equity Partners has begun to be drawn, with 5.92 million shares issued but payment not yet received. Internal controls remain ineffective due to a lack of segregation of duties.
